The U.S. Geological Survey (USGS) Geology, Energy & Minerals Science Center is soliciting quotations for specialized laboratory equipment to support high pressure, high temperature mineral recovery experiments. - Government Buyer: - U.S. Geological Survey (USGS), Geology, Energy & Minerals Science Center (GEMSC) - National Acquisition Branch, Reston, VA - OEMs and Vendors: - Parr Instrument Company (OEM for reactor and accessories) - Products/Services Requested: - Series 4760 Pressure Vessel 300mL Reactor (Parr, part number 4760-300mL-T-TI2-VGR-VD-2000-4848-PDM-BTS-115), quantity: 1 - Gas Filling Hose Assembly (Parr, part number A495HC), quantity: 1 - ASME Vessel Assembly with certification and U stamp, quantity: 1 - PC Communication Cable (Parr, part number A1925E4), quantity: 1 - SpecView Datalogging Software Package (Parr, part number A3504HC), quantity: 1 - PC Communication Cable, USB converter (part number 7540-01-152-8067), quantity: 1 - Unique/Notable Requirements: - Brand name justification for Parr products - Delivery required within 60 days of purchase order receipt, FOB destination Reston, VA - Compliance with Buy American Act and ASME certification standards - Technical specifications include titanium grade 2 alloy wetted parts, stainless steel external valves, and datalogging software - NAICS code: 334516 (Analytical Laboratory Instrument Manufacturing) - No option years or recurring services; one-time purchase - Technical Information: - Reactor is designed for HPHT experiments with 300mL capacity, pressure rating up to 2000 psi, and temperature control - Accessories support safe operation, data logging, and compliance with laboratory standards
Description
The U.S. Geological Survey (USGS) Geology, Energy & Minerals Science Center has a brand name requirement for a Parr 300 mL titanium alloy high pressure high temperature (HPHT) reactor and accessories to be delivered to Reston, Virginia within 60 days from the date the contractor receives the purchase order. There are no options.This competitive RFQ is being issued in accordance with Revolutionary FAR Overhaul (RFO) 12.201-1 Simplified Procedures. The anticipated award date is 09/30/2026. All responsible sources may submit a quotation which shall be considered by the agency. A vendor must be registered at https://www.sam.gov to be awarded the purchase order. Quotations shall be submitted to Miranda Blankenship at miranda_blankenship@ios.doi.gov no later than 1:00PM Eastern Daylight Time (ED), Friday, September 18, 2026.The NAICS code for this solicitation is 334516 Analytical Laboratory Instrument Manufacturing. The size standard is 1000 employees.
